At the University of Miami, we do track how many students and guests attend our individual sessions in our Open House for two reasons: interest level and to assist with future planning (room reservations). We normally have 9-12 break-out sessions and each is accompanied by an Admission Counselor or student ambassador. We simply do a head count half way through the session and enter that into an excel document at the end of the program.
It has really helped us with room reservations and informing faculty the following year of how many people they may expect at their individual session!

I am wondering if any of you take attendance within your events? For instance, we host a large scale open house event called Sun Devil Day, as part of this event, the student can choose to go to 2 academic sessions throughout the day. Do you track attendance at these individual sessions and/or do your colleges track the attendance at their sessions during these events? If so, how is that being tracked?
